Hot Off the Press: A Pre-Ink Peek at 2011-12 Crown Royale Hockey’s Rookie Silhouettes
December 3, 2011
tags: 2011-12 Crown Royale Hockey, NHL trading cards, Panini America
by Tracy Hackler

Like Wayne Gretzky on a breakaway, Patrick Roy in net or noted Fan of the Game Pamela Anderson sitting rinkside, Crown Royale Hockey’s Rookie Silhouettes Rookie Cards are a thing of incomparable hockey beauty. They commanded the hobby’s attention — and much of its discretionary income — when they debuted in Panini America’s 2010 Crown Royale Football and 2010-11 Crown Royale Hockey last season.
This year, they’ve done the unthinkable: They’ve become even more attractive.
Late Friday afternoon we received the first wave of Rookie Silhouettes for 2011-12 Crown Royale Hockey, an impeccable 20-card batch of cards that was literally still hot off the presses. What happens next? Panini America NHL acquisitions guru Alex Carbajal began the process today — yes, on a Saturday — of QC’ing the cards and readying them for shipment to their respective players for autographing.
The next time you see these gems, they’ll be signed. But for now, just sit back and bask in their unrivaled beauty.
